<p>A new iron-nickel alloy (I) contains (by weight) 0.05-0.5% carbon (C), 0.2-2.0% chromium (Cr), 33-42% nickel (Ni), less than 0.1% manganese (Mn), less than 0.1% silicon (Si), 1.5-4.0% molybdenum (Mo), 0.01-0.5% niobium (Nb), 0.1-0.8% aluminum (Al), 0.001-0.01% magnesium (Mg), at most 0.1% vanadium (V), 0.1-1.5% tungsten (W), at most 2.0% cobalt (Co) and iron (Fe) (plus production-related additives) to 100%. An independent claim is included for the production of wire-form components from (I), by casting a melt into blocks, rolling the blocks into billets and drawing the billets into wires of predetermined diameter. If necessary annealing procedures are carried out between individual drawing stages, wire-form precursors are aluminized and precursors are drawn to the final dimensions.</p> |
